- Descripción
- The vertebrate ichnofauna of the Neogene Río Negro Formation is composed of abundant mammal footprints and rare bird footprints. This ichnofauna has been extensively recorded from sea cliff exposures located south of the mouth, and also on the margin of the Negro river downstream of Carmen de Patagones city (figure 1). One of the remarkable aspects of this ichnofauna is the presence of trackways of large mammals, including those named as Megatherichnium oportoi Casamiquela, 1974, which provides evidence for bipedal locomotion in Megatherioidea (Casamiquela, 1974, Leonardi, 1994; Casinos, 1996). The tracks of other large mammals display a lower quality of preservation and have been recognized as Macrauchenichnus rector Casamiquela in Angulo and Casamiquela, 1982 and cf. Mylodontidichnum Aramayo and Manera de Bianco, 1987 (Angulo and Casamiquela, 1982; Aramayo, 1999; Aramayo et al., 2004). The materials used to erect other ichnotaxa of possible large mammals are poorly preserved tracks or undertracks and the status of that ichnotaxa is uncertain. This is the case of Falsatorichnum calceocannabius and Caballichnus impersonalis, which were tentatively assigned to Megatherioidea and Equidae by Casamiquela (in Angulo and Casamiquela, 1982). The remaining mammal trace fossils are Porcellusignum conculcator Casamiquela, in Angulo and Casamiquela, 1982 (purported Hydrochoeridae tracks); large meniscated burrows (compared by Casamiquela with Octodontidae burrows), and a digitigrade trackway assigned to a carnivorous marsupial (Angulo and Casamiquela, 1982; Leonardi, 1994; Aramayo et al., 2004). The record of bird tracks are restricted to one undertrack assigned to a phororhacid from the vicinity of El Cóndor town (Aramayo et al., 2004) and undetermined tracks of small birds found near Ingeniero Jacobacci (Casamiquela, 1969, p. 308; Leonardi, 1994, p. 35), both from Río Negro province. Despite that the outcrops of the Río Negro Formation cover a large area in Buenos Aires, Río Negro and La Pampa provinces, no findings of continental trace fossils have been reported for other localities. The purpose of this communication is to describe, to assign ichnotaxonomically, and to infer the paleoenvironmental significance of small bird tracks from outcrops of the Río Negro Formation at La Adela town, La Pampa province.
